Nice.  What belt is that?

Ares Gear Ranger Belt www.aresgear.com Awesome belts I've been wearing mine almost everyday since January. The spring steel clips fit perfectly on it and don''t seem to be cutting into the nylon like they were with my leather belts. It looks great with jeans or my black work pants.

Great looking compact! How does it fire?

it shoots about 7" high and slightly to the left at 30ft with 124gr Federal jacketed ammo. I'm not sure if it's me or the gun at this point I'm still determining the most accurate load. I just got my hands on some 115gr Federal ammo to see if there is any change.
